What is the Claims Process?

After a car accident, the claims process involves notifying insurance companies, documenting injuries, and seeking comp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. In Kansas City, both Kansas and Missouri laws impact how claims are handled. The insurance company will evaluate your injuries, vehicle damage, and any supporting evidence you provide. A strong medical record is crucial to protect your rights during this process.

Why Medical Documentation Matters

One of the most important parts of the claims process is having detailed, consistent medical documentation. Insurance companies require proof that your injuries were directly caused by the accident. Frequently Asked Questions

How soon should I file an injury claim after a car accident?

You should start the claims process immediately after the accident. Waiting too long can hurt your chances of getting full compensation, especially if you delay medical care.

What is a bodily injury claim?

A bodily injury claim seeks compensation for med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ages related to physical injuries caused by the accident.

How long does the claims process take?

It varies based on the severity of your injuries and the insurance company's response. Minor cases may resolve in months, while complex cases may take longer.

How are medical expenses paid if I file a bodily injury claim?

If you are being treated on a lien basis, you receive care now and payment is collected later when your case settles. This allows you to get the care you need without upfront costs.
